Life

People no longer try to decipher the mystery of life but choose instead to be a part of it.

-Paulo Coelho "The Witch Of Portobello"

I think I've discovered the secret of life -- you just hang around until you get used to it.

-Charles M. Schulz

Where there is love there is life.

-Mahatma Gandhi

Life only begins to be an adventure when we cease living it for ourselves.

-Joel S. Goldsmith

Life is pain, highness. Anyone who tells you differently is selling something.

-William Goldman "The Princess Bride"

In life, as in chess, forethought wins.

-Charles Buxton

All that is important is this one moment in movement. Make the moment important, vital and worth living. Do not let it slip away unnoticed and unused.

-Martha Graham

They say the seeds of what we will do are in all of us, but it always seemed to me that in those who make jokes in life the seeds are covered with better soil and with a higher grade of manure.

-Ernest Hemingway

Nature's creation is such that whatever is worth attaining or beneficial for us, we can get it automatically. But in the race to grab the things which are futile and painful, we miss attaining them only.

-Deep Trivedi

Clouds come floating into my life, no longer to carry rain or usher storm, but to add color to my sunset sky.

-Rabindranath Tagore
